About

Nuri Gokten is a business attorney with 8 years of legal experience, practicing at D'Ambra Construction Corporation in Houston, TX. He earned a degree from South Texas College of Law Houston in 2017. He has been admitted to the Texas Bar since 2018. His practice encompasses business, construction and development, employment and labor, and arbitration,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. In addition to English, he is proficient in Turkish.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
